Exploring the World of Materials:

The first step in your tile adventure is understanding the material landscape. Each material offers unique advantages and aesthetic qualities, influencing both the look and feel of your space. Let’s explore some popular options:

1. Ceramic & Porcelain: The classic duo, ceramic and porcelain tiles are durable, versatile, and relatively affordable. Available in a vast array of colors, patterns, and textures, they’re perfect for high-traffic areas like kitchens and bathrooms.

2. Natural Stone: Marble, granite, and slate add a touch of timeless elegance to any space. These luxurious materials, while more expensive, boast unparalleled beauty and durability. Consider honed finishes for a rustic charm or polished surfaces for a touch of glamour.

3. Wood-Look Tiles: Craving the warmth of wood without the maintenance? Wood-look tiles offer a convincing replica of natural timber, available in various wood grains and stains. They’re ideal for areas where real wood might not be practical, like bathrooms or kitchens.

4. Concrete & Cement: For a modern, industrial vibe, concrete and cement tiles are a bold choice. These durable materials come in a range of colors and textures, from smooth and polished to textured and rustic. They pair beautifully with minimalist interiors and contemporary design.

5. Mosaic Tiles: Add a touch of artistic flair with mosaic tiles. Available in countless patterns, colors, and materials, they can create stunning accent walls, feature floors, or even borders. Let your creativity run wild and unleash your inner mosaic artist!

Beyond Aesthetics: Practical Considerations:

While aesthetics are crucial, choosing the right tile also involves practical considerations. Here are some important considerations:

1. Function & Traffic: Different areas of your home have different needs. Choose tiles that are durable and easy to clean for high-traffic areas like kitchens and bathrooms. Consider slip-resistant options for wet areas and softer textures for bedrooms.

2. Size & Scale: The size of your tiles can significantly impact the look and feel of your space. Large format tiles create a seamless, modern look, while smaller tiles offer more design flexibility. Choose the size that best complements the scale of your room.

3. Grout & Maintenance: Grout color and width can dramatically alter the look of your tiles. Choose a grout color that complements your tiles or creates a contrasting statement. Remember, lighter grout requires more maintenance.

4. Installation & Budget: Installation costs can vary depending on the material and complexity of the design. Choose tiles that fit your budget and consider DIY options for simpler patterns if you’re handy.
